The Next Fithian: The Story Behind the Story
Years ago, I received an unexpected phone call. Michael Ross, then-editor of Focus on the Family’s Breakaway magazine, asked me to brainstorm a big, bold adventure for teens: “Maybe fantasy. Maybe science fiction. Maybe both mixed together. I don’t know. Just make it big!” Such an intriguing challenge! I accepted the assignment and developed a 3-part Christian sci-fi story, The Next Fithian. Those three installments reaped enthusiastic reactions from readers. However, after Part 3, that assignment was done. I moved on. As years passed, my Fithian characters refused to let me forget them. They kept coming to mind, urging me to create an exhilarating, novel-length adventure for them. At first, I refused. I was giving priority to my novels about World War II airmen. Gradually, though, I noticed something. Whenever I attended homeschool conferences to sign books for shoppers, teens visited my table to chat. What were those teen guys and girls wearing? T-shirts. Specifically, T-shirts portraying the Avengers, Spider-Man, Captain America, the Hulk . . . It was obvious what kinds of adventures these young adults were into.
